,可以通过使用数据库设计工具或者脚本来实现。
一、数据库设计工具:
数据库设计工具可以帮助开发者快速生成数据库设计文档,以下是一些常用的数据库设计工具及其优势、应用场景、推荐的腾讯云相关产品和产品介绍链接地址。
二、脚本方法:
除了使用数据库设计工具外,还可以通过编写脚本来生成数据库设计文档,以下是一个简单的示例:
-- 生成数据库设计文档
-- 1. 查询数据库中的所有表
SHOW TABLES;
-- 2. 遍历每个表,查询表的结构
SELECT
TABLE_NAME AS '表名',
COLUMN_NAME AS '列名',
COLUMN_TYPE AS '数据类型',
IS_NULLABLE AS '是否允许为空',
COLUMN_DEFAULT AS '默认值',
COLUMN_COMMENT AS '列注释'
FROM
INFORMATION_SCHEMA.COLUMNS
WHERE
TABLE_SCHEMA = 'your_database_name';
-- 3. 将查询结果保存为文档,例如使用MySQL的SELECT INTO OUTFILE语句
SELECT
TABLE_NAME AS '表名',
COLUMN_NAME AS '列名',
COLUMN_TYPE AS '数据类型',
IS_NULLABLE AS '是否允许为空',
COLUMN_DEFAULT AS '默认值',
COLUMN_COMMENT AS '列注释'
FROM
INFORMATION_SCHEMA.COLUMNS
WHERE
TABLE_SCHEMA = 'your_database_name'
INTO OUTFILE '/path/to/your/document.txt'
FIELDS TERMINATED BY '\t'
LINES TERMINATED BY '\n';
上述脚本中,我们首先查询数据库中的所有表,然后遍历每个表,查询表的结构,并将查询结果保存为文档。你可以将your_database_name
替换为你的数据库名,将/path/to/your/document.txt
替换为保存文档的路径。
请注意,上述脚本仅提供了一个简单的示例,你可以根据实际需求进行修改和扩展。
希望以上信息对你有帮助!如需进一步了解腾讯云相关产品,请点击提供的链接进行详细了解。
企业创新在线学堂
云+社区技术沙龙[第17期]
serverless days
云+社区沙龙online [国产数据库]
云+社区沙龙online [国产数据库]
腾讯云数据库TDSQL训练营
云+社区技术沙龙[第20期]
小程序·云开发官方直播课(数据库方向)
DB TALK 技术分享会
第四期Techo TVP开发者峰会
“中小企业”在线学堂
领取专属 10元无门槛券
手把手带您无忧上云